Freeze roots refer to a technique in agricultural and horticultural practices where root systems of plants are preserved in a frozen state to maintain their viability for future cultivation or use. This method is particularly significant for ensuring genetic diversity, preserving rare plant species, or maintaining high-quality stock of commercially important plants.

According to the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O), the conservation of plant genetic resources is essential for sustainable agriculture and food security, underscoring the importance of methods like freeze root preservation. This technique allows for the long-term storage of plant roots without losing their genetic integrity or viability, making it a crucial tool in agricultural biotechnology and conservation efforts.

Key aspects of freeze roots involve the processes of cryopreservation and controlled freezing, which help in minimizing cellular damage that can occur during the freezing process. Cryoprotectants are often used to protect the cells from ice crystal formation, which can compromise the structural integrity of the plant tissues. Additionally, the ability to store roots at ultra-low temperatures significantly extends the lifespan of these genetic resources, allowing for future cultivation and research applications.

The impact of freeze roots on sustainable agricultural practices is profound. By preserving a wide variety of genetic material, farmers and researchers can access a broader gene pool for breeding programs, which can lead to the development of crops that are more resilient to climate change, pests, and diseases. This genetic diversity is crucial for maintaining food security and enhancing the sustainability of agricultural practices in a rapidly changing environment.

Statistics underscore the importance of genetic diversity in agriculture; for instance, the FAO estimates that about 75% of the world’s food comes from just 12 plant species. By utilizing freeze roots, it is possible to support the conservation of underutilized species, which can play a vital role in diversifying food sources and improving nutrition.
